Building Foundation Repair in Columbus, OH
Building fo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including addressing cracks, uneven settling, bowing walls, and other signs of foundation movement or damage. Property owners often seek foundation repair to prevent further structural problems, protect property value, and ensure safety. Before requesting services,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ind foundation issues, and the available repair options suited to their specific situation.
Understanding the scope of foundation repair is essential for property owners considering these services. Common indicators prompting repair requests include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er close properly, or noticeable shifts in the building's structure. It’s important to assess whether the damage is superficial or indicative of deeper structural concerns. Proper evaluation can help determine the most appropriate repair methods, which may involve underpinning, piering, or other stabilization techniques designed to restore stability and prevent future problems.

Common Building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ural damage.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- stabilizes and lifts sagging or uneven pier and beam systems.
Slab Foundation Repair - restores stability to concrete slabs experiencing settling or cracking.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and raises foundations that have shifted or settled over time.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ions to support and prevent future foundation movement.
Foundation Waterproofing - protects the foundation from water intrusion and related damage.
Building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ors that stick can indicate foundation issues.
What causes foundation settlement? Soil shrinkage, poor drainage, and changes in moisture levels can lead to foundation settling over time.
Can foundation repair prevent further damage? Yes, addressing foundation issues early can help prevent additional structural damage and maintain property stability.
What types of foundation repair are common? Common repairs include pier and beam adjustments, underpinning, and slab stabilization to restore stability.
